Meaning
TRACYL(<d>): Activate TRACYL with TRACYL data set 1 and working diameter d
TRACYL(<d>, <n>): Activate TRACYL with TRACYL data set n and working diameter d
Reference or working diameter. <d>:
Range of values: >1
TRACYL data set number (optional) <n>:
Range of values: 1, 2
<k>: The parameter is only relevant for transformation type 514 (optional).
• k = 0: without groove side correction
• k = 1: with groove side correction
If the parameter is not specified, then the parameterized basic position
applies: $MC_TRACYL_DEFAULT_MODE_<n>
6.3.4 Deactivation
A TRACYL transformation active in the channel is switched-off with:
● Deactivate transformation:
TRAFOOF
● Activate another transformation, e.g.
TRAANG, TRANSMIT, TRAORI
6.3.5 Boundary conditions
Selection/deselection
● An intermediate motion block is not inserted (phases/radii).
● A series of spline blocks must be concluded.
● Tool radius compensation must be deselected.
● The frame which was active prior to
TRACYL is deselected by the control system (analog
G500).
● An active working area limit is deselected for axes affected by the transformation (analog
WALIMOF).
● Continuous path control and rounding are interrupted.
● DRF offsets must have been deleted by the operator.
● The Y axis used for the compensation should be set to zero for selection and active
groove side compensation.
Tool change
Tools can be changed only when the tool radius compensation function is deselected.
